Mac平台Chrome浏览器驱动程序chromedriver下载

版权申诉
0 下载量 10 浏览量 更新于2024-10-11 收藏 8.77MB ZIP 举报
资源摘要信息:"chromedriver-mac-arm64_123.0.6301.0.zip" 1. 文件标题解读: 标题 "chromedriver-mac-arm64_123.0.6301.0.zip" 指明了这是一个压缩包文件,包含了适用于特定操作系统版本的 ChromeDriver。ChromeDriver 是一个自动化测试工具,能够与 Chrome 浏览器一起使用,实现对网页应用的自动化控制。"mac-arm64" 表明这个版本是为苹果公司基于 ARM 架构的 Mac 电脑(例如使用 M1 或 M2 芯片的型号)所设计。文件名中的 "123.0.6301.0" 是 ChromeDriver 的版本号,表示这是一个与 Chrome 浏览器版本 123.0.6301.0 同步的驱动程序。 2. 描述部分: 由于文件的标题和描述内容完全一致,没有额外提供其他信息。通常情况下,描述可能会提供更多关于该软件版本的特性、已知问题、新功能或是兼容性更新等信息。但在这里,描述没有额外信息,仅起到了强调文件名信息的作用。 3. 标签信息: 标签 "mac" 指出了该文件是针对运行 macOS 操作系统的苹果电脑。Mac 用户可以使用这个 ARM 版本的 ChromeDriver 来运行自动化测试脚本,确保脚本可以在苹果 ARM 架构的硬件上无缝运行。 4. 压缩包内文件名称列表: 列出的文件名 "chromedriver-mac-arm64" 表明解压后,我们期望获得的是一个适用于 ARM64 架构的 Mac 设备的可执行文件,文件扩展名未提供,但通常为 .exe(在 Windows 系统下)或 .app 或无扩展名(在 macOS 系统下)。该文件是 ChromeDriver 的主体部分,它是一个独立的程序,用于接收测试脚本的指令并控制 Chrome 浏览器的运行。 5. ChromeDriver 和自动化测试: ChromeDriver 是一个由 Google 提供的独立服务,通常与 Selenium 或其他自动化测试框架配合使用。它允许开发者或测试人员编写测试脚本,并通过 ChromeDriver 来控制浏览器完成各种操作,如打开网页、点击按钮、填写表单、检查网页内容等。这对于功能测试、回归测试、UI 测试等场景非常有用。 6. ARM 架构的 Mac 电脑支持: 随着苹果公司推出基于 ARM 架构的 M1 芯片,苹果电脑的性能得到了极大的提升,特别是在处理能效比方面。为了适应这一变化,许多软件也开始推出支持 ARM 架构的版本。ChromeDriver 的 mac-arm64 版本是针对这种架构的优化,确保了最佳的性能和兼容性。 7. ChromeDriver 版本更新策略: ChromeDriver 通常会紧跟 Chrome 浏览器的更新发布新版本,以确保测试脚本可以正确执行。开发者需要保持对 ChromeDriver 更新的关注,以避免因版本不匹配导致的问题。此外,自动化测试项目中往往会使用特定版本的 ChromeDriver,因此,在项目开发和部署过程中,保持版本一致性是非常重要的。 8. 安装和使用: 对于 Mac 用户来说,获取到 "chromedriver-mac-arm64_123.0.6301.0.zip" 文件后,首先需要解压缩文件以获取到可执行的 chromedriver。之后,需要根据使用的自动化测试框架的指南,配置 ChromeDriver 的路径,以便框架能够正确调用。一旦配置完成,就可以开始编写和运行针对 Chrome 浏览器的自动化测试脚本了。 9. 兼容性注意: 在使用过程中,需要确保使用的 ChromeDriver 版本与当前安装在测试机器上的 Chrome 浏览器版本相匹配。如果浏览器版本过低或过高,可能会导致兼容性问题。因此,当浏览器版本有更新时,可能也需要更新 ChromeDriver 到最新的版本,以确保自动化测试的顺利进行。